Job Summary
We’re looking for an Incident Response Software Engineer with 2–3 years of experience to help diagnose, troubleshoot, and resolve production issues across our platform. This role is a software engineering position, not DevOps, IT support, or infrastructure automation.
You’ll work directly in live systems to investigate problems, analyze logs and traces, identify root causes, and partner with application engineers to implement lasting fixes. If you love debugging, problem-solving, and improving how systems behave under real-world conditions, this role offers high impact and strong growth potential.
What You’ll Do
- Participate in incident response efforts to diagnose and resolve issues in production applications
- Analyze logs, metrics, and traces using Dynatrace and Azure Application Insights
- Trace issues across Node.js services, APIs, front-end behavior, and data layers
- Develop targeted automated tests (Jest, Cypress, Playwright) to validate fixes and prevent regressions
- Document root causes, remediation steps, and resolutions for internal teams
- Identify opportunities to improve monitoring, alerting, and application stability
- Collaborate with software engineers, SRE partners, and product stakeholders during incidents
- Join an on-call escalation rotation (with senior engineering support)
Our Tech Environment
- Backend: Node.js, Express, TypeScript
- Frontend: Next.js, Redux, Cypress, Playwright, Jest
- Cloud: Azure, GCP
- Data: Postgres, BigQuery, MongoDB
- Observability: Dynatrace, Azure Application Insights
